Output 6399314cfa5425204b1931bad7400727bce052df7e3200ee163b5c349b484fd3:2

value
32141187
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c24ffc22b3721d456af4f631ec790624ede724b OP_EQUAL
address
M91NfUJwvQ8EtUfjuJgSFdSEH96DvXiah6
transaction
6399314cfa5425204b1931bad7400727bce052df7e3200ee163b5c349b484fd3
spent
true